Index: src/compiler/code-generator.cc |
diff --git a/src/compiler/code-generator.cc b/src/compiler/code-generator.cc |
index 59d5136cc37edd4bbbc88c428e3bfd201ea12b4f..97cc76289ffaf3c31f1e6e23c684fb6f1bc28e3d 100644 |
--- a/src/compiler/code-generator.cc |
+++ b/src/compiler/code-generator.cc |
@@ -228,10 +228,8 @@ Handle<Code> CodeGenerator::GenerateCode() { |
HandlerTable::LengthForReturn(static_cast<int>(handlers_.size())), |
TENURED)); |
for (size_t i = 0; i < handlers_.size(); ++i) { |
- int position = handlers_[i].handler->pos(); |
- HandlerTable::CatchPrediction prediction = HandlerTable::UNCAUGHT; |
table->SetReturnOffset(static_cast<int>(i), handlers_[i].pc_offset); |
- table->SetReturnHandler(static_cast<int>(i), position, prediction); |
+ table->SetReturnHandler(static_cast<int>(i), handlers_[i].handler->pos()); |
} |
result->set_handler_table(*table); |
} |